Molson Coors Beverage Company Class B Common Stock — Fundamental Analysis Summary

On financial health, TAP shows a moderate Piotroski F-Score of 5/9, and negative return on equity of -21.3% (sector average: 7.4%), and manageable leverage with a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.85.

StockPik's composite Value Score for TAP is 67/100 — an above-average value rating. The score is built from ten fundamental signals: P/E, P/B, PEG ratio, P/S ratio, return on equity, gross margin, debt-to-equity, current ratio, dividend yield, and Piotroski F-Score.

TAP reports a moderate gross margin of 33.4% (sector average: 25.5%) and a negative operating margin of -16.3%.

TAP shows revenue declining at 5% year-over-year, with earnings declining at 291%.

TAP pays a solid dividend yield of 4.5%.
